Evalyn Kicks It Up A Notch With Her Thrilling Innovation “The Feeling”

Los Angeles-based creator Evalyn has concocted a gripping new release. Entitled, "The Feeling," the song is an exhilarating burst of sound inspired by the uplifting energy of 2010s music.

Packed with stirring, infectious melodies over energetic rhythms and rich bass, it’s designed to light up every dance floor. This single is the first glimpse into her most ambitious album yet, A Quiet Life, set to be released soon. The track takes hold of all the senses and leaves the listener with a tingling rush. The compelling lyrics, “Don’t fight the feeling / You like it a lot / In the worst way,” beautifully express the intoxicating power of giving in to your emotions. The accompanying visuals radiate the same intensity, as Evalyn vividly releases everything inside her.


For the past decade, Evalyn has made a lasting impact on the music scene—sharing the stage with Jai Wolf at Coachella and the famed Greek Theatre, and turning heads with performances at SXSW and CRSSD. Her sound has amassed over 130 million streams and led to collaborations with top-tier artists including Dillon Francis, San Holo, Tritonal, It's Murph, and RAC. “The Feeling” definitely lives up to the hype.
